万科网络科技

16年专业网站建设优化

15850859861

当前位置: 网站首页 > 新闻资讯 > 行业动态 >

行业动态

移动端优先时代:响应式设计必做的5项兼容性测试

泰州网络公司 浏览次数:0 发布时间:2025-08-30

确保设计在各移动端设备完美适配

在当今数字化时代,移动端设备已成为人们获取信息的主要途径,“移动端优先”的设计理念应运而生。响应式设计作为实现多设备兼容的重要手段,能让网站或应用在不同屏幕尺寸和设备类型上都能提供一致且优质的用户体验。然而,要确保响应式设计的有效性,兼容性测试是必不可少的环节。以下是响应式设计必做的5项兼容性测试。

1. 屏幕尺寸与分辨率测试

不同的移动设备拥有各种各样的屏幕尺寸和分辨率,从大屏的平板电脑到小屏的智能手机,跨度非常大。响应式设计需要在这些不同的屏幕上都能正常显示内容,保证页面布局合理、元素完整可见。

例如,一款电商APP在大屏幕设备上可能采用多栏布局展示商品列表,以充分利用屏幕空间;而在小屏幕手机上,则可能采用单栏滚动布局,方便用户单手操作。在进行屏幕尺寸与分辨率测试时,需要覆盖市场上主流的设备尺寸,如常见的手机屏幕尺寸有360×640、375×667、414×736等,平板电脑尺寸有768×1024、800×1280等。

测试过程中,要检查页面元素是否出现重叠、变形或显示不全的情况。比如,导航菜单在小屏幕上是否能正常展开和收起,图片是否能自适应屏幕大小且不失真。如果在测试中发现某个页面在特定屏幕尺寸下显示异常,就需要对代码进行调整,确保在所有目标屏幕尺寸上都能有良好的显示效果。

2. 操作系统兼容性测试

目前市场上主流的移动操作系统主要有iOS和Android,它们在系统特性、浏览器内核等方面存在差异,这可能会影响响应式设计的显示和功能。

以iOS和Android的浏览器为例,iOS系统自带的Safari浏览器和Android系统的Chrome浏览器在渲染引擎和CSS支持上有所不同。在iOS上显示正常的渐变效果,在某些Android设备上可能会出现颜色失真或显示不完整的问题。另外,不同版本的操作系统对HTML5和CSS3的支持程度也不一样。例如,较旧版本的Android系统可能不支持某些新的CSS布局属性,导致页面布局错乱。

在进行操作系统兼容性测试时,要选择不同版本的iOS和Android系统进行测试。可以使用真机测试,也可以借助云测试平台,如Testin云测等,它们提供了丰富的真机设备资源,可以方便地对不同系统版本进行测试。对于发现的兼容性问题,需要根据具体情况进行修复,可能需要调整CSS代码或采用兼容性更好的替代方案。

3. 浏览器兼容性测试

除了操作系统自带的浏览器,用户还可能使用其他第三方浏览器访问网站或应用。不同的浏览器在渲染方式、功能支持等方面存在差异,因此响应式设计需要在多种浏览器上进行测试。

例如,在国内市场,除了iOS的Safari和Android的Chrome,还有UC浏览器、QQ浏览器等。这些浏览器的内核不同,对HTML、CSS和JavaScript的解析和渲染也会有所不同。UC浏览器的极速模式和兼容模式可能会对页面的显示产生影响,某些特效在QQ浏览器上可能无法正常显示。

在进行浏览器兼容性测试时,要覆盖主流的移动浏览器。可以使用浏览器厂商提供的开发者工具进行模拟测试,也可以在真机上安装不同的浏览器进行实际测试。测试内容包括页面的布局、功能交互、动画效果等。如果发现某个浏览器上存在兼容性问题,需要分析是浏览器的特性导致的,还是代码本身的问题,然后针对性地进行修复。

4. 网络环境测试

移动设备的网络环境复杂多变,包括Wi-Fi、4G、3G甚至2G网络。不同的网络速度和稳定性会影响页面的加载速度和用户体验,因此响应式设计需要在不同网络环境下进行测试。

在高速的Wi-Fi网络下,页面可能会快速加载并正常显示所有内容。但在低速的3G或2G网络下,页面加载可能会变得缓慢,甚至某些资源无法正常加载。例如,一些高清图片和视频在低速网络下可能需要很长时间才能加载完成,或者根本无法加载。

在进行网络环境测试时,可以使用网络模拟器来模拟不同的网络速度和稳定性。也可以在实际的不同网络环境下进行测试,如在Wi-Fi环境、4G网络下和3G网络下分别访问页面。测试过程中,要关注页面的加载时间、资源加载情况和功能的可用性。对于加载缓慢的问题,可以采用图片压缩、代码优化等方式来减少页面的加载时间,提高在低速网络下的用户体验。

5. 输入方式兼容性测试

移动设备的输入方式与传统的桌面设备有很大不同,主要包括触摸屏输入、语音输入等。响应式设计需要支持这些不同的输入方式,确保用户能够方便地进行操作。

在触摸屏输入方面,要测试页面元素的触摸响应是否灵敏。例如,按钮的点击区域是否足够大,方便用户准确点击;滑动操作是否流畅,不会出现卡顿或误操作的情况。对于表单输入,要确保输入框在触摸屏上能够正常弹出虚拟键盘,并且输入内容能够正确提交。

在语音输入方面,要测试应用是否支持语音输入功能,以及语音识别的准确性和稳定性。例如,一款语音导航应用,用户通过语音输入目的地,系统能否准确识别并提供相应的导航服务。

在进行输入方式兼容性测试时,可以在真机上进行实际操作测试,模拟用户的各种输入行为。如果发现输入方式存在问题,需要对代码进行调整,优化输入交互的逻辑和体验。

响应式设计的兼容性测试是一个复杂而重要的过程,通过以上5项关键的兼容性测试,可以确保设计在各种移动端设备和环境下都能提供良好的用户体验。在实际开发过程中,要重视兼容性测试,及时发现和解决问题,不断优化设计,以适应不断变化的移动市场需求。
11

上一篇:网站建设本地化策略实施步骤

下一篇:如何结合流式布局和响应式设计?

在线客服
服务热线

服务热线

  15850859861

微信咨询
返回顶部